This is a 1267 square foot, single family home. This home is located at 3077 W Park Ave, Houma, LA 70364.
Off market
Street View
$57,000
3077 W Park Ave, Houma, LA 70364
--beds
--baths
1,267sqft
SingleFamily
Built in ----
1 Acres Lot
$-- Zestimate®
$45/sqft
$1,189 Estimated rent